Our Mission
To provide a welcoming and nurturing environment for the
visual and performing arts in Portsmouth and the surrounding area; to celebrate,
share and promote the talents and skills of artists of all ages and abilities,
and contribute to the cultural enrichment of the community through exhibitions,
performances and education.

The Portsmouth Arts Guild was founded in January 2003 to provide an
opportunity for Portsmouth artists, and those of surrounding towns, to exhibit
their work and to learn from one another. Its members are painters and
printmakers, photographers and sculptors, fiber artists and wood carvers,
jewelers and craftspeople. Membership is open to all artists of any medium and
to all supporters of the arts.
In 2006, the Arts Guild formed a partnership with St. Paul's
Episcopal Church in Portsmouth for the use of its parish hall as a gallery,
meeting place and arts classroom. Currently, the Guild offers monthly
exhibitions of work from both members and non-members, March through December,
as well as a varying number of art classes and workshops.
